    What is the Android Quick Search Box?

    The Android Quick Search Box is a widget or a built-in feature on Android devices that allows you to quickly search for information on your device and on the web. It's that little bar, often found on your home screen, that invites you to “Search Google” or “Type here to search.” But don't let its simplicity fool you. This search box is tightly integrated with Google services and can perform a wide range of actions beyond just web searches.

    Key Features and Functionalities

    The Android Quick Search Box comes packed with features designed to streamline your search experience. Here are some of the key functionalities:

    • Web Search: At its core, the Quick Search Box allows you to perform web searches using Google's powerful search engine. Just type in your query, and you'll be directed to a list of relevant search results.
    • App Search: Looking for an app on your phone? The Quick Search Box can quickly scan your installed applications, making it easy to find and launch the app you need.
    • Contact Search: Need to call or text someone? Simply type their name into the search box, and their contact information will appear, allowing you to quickly reach out to them.
    • Voice Search: For those moments when typing is inconvenient, the Quick Search Box supports voice search. Just tap the microphone icon and speak your query to initiate a search.
    • Actions and Commands: Beyond just searching, the Quick Search Box can also execute commands and perform actions directly. For example, you can set a timer, create a reminder, or even navigate to a specific location using voice commands.
    • Google Assistant Integration: The Quick Search Box is often integrated with Google Assistant, allowing you to access a wider range of voice-activated features and functionalities.

    3. Use Operators for Advanced Searches

    For those of you who want to take your search skills to the next level, try using search operators. These are special characters and commands that you can use to refine your search queries and get more precise results. For example, you can use the "site:" operator to search for specific content within a particular website (e.g., "site:android.com Android 12"). You can use the "-" operator to exclude certain keywords from your search results (e.g., "pizza -delivery"). You can also use quotation marks to search for an exact phrase (e.g., "best pizza in town"). By mastering these operators, you can narrow down your search and find exactly what you're looking for in a fraction of the time. Search operators are like secret weapons for search ninjas.     Troubleshooting Common Issues

    Sometimes, the Android Quick Search Box might act up. Here are a few common issues and how to fix them:

    • Search Box Not Working: If the search box isn't responding, try restarting your device. If that doesn't work, clear the cache and data for the Google app in your device's settings.
    • Voice Search Issues: If voice search isn't working, make sure your microphone is enabled and that the Google app has permission to access it. Also, check your internet connection and ensure that you have the latest version of the Google app installed.
    • Incorrect Search Results: If you're getting irrelevant search results, try refining your search query using more specific keywords or search operators. You can also adjust your search settings to prioritize results from specific regions or languages.
